
Mohamed Essahli
AD Scientific Index ID: 5028834
Mohamed Essahli Academic Profile: Rankings
Academic Rankings
Mohamed Essahli – Ranked Among 297 Scientists at Université Internationale Abulcasis des Sciences de la Santé
Mohamed Essahli – Ranked Among 7,046 Scientists in Morocco
Mohamed Essahli – Ranked Among 190,908 Scientists in Africa
Mohamed Essahli – Ranked Among 2,626,767 Scientists Worldwide
Mohamed Essahli’s total and recent H-index, i10-index, and citation counts
Field-Specific Academic Rankings
Upgrade to Premium
